Uncovering Ubud's Cultural Heritage



Nestled in the heart of Bali, Ubud functions as a vivid epicenter for those excited to dig right into the island's rich cultural heritage. Recognized for its creative customs, Ubud is a center where ancient methods meet contemporary expressions, developing an unique tapestry of cultural experiences. Site visitors are attracted to its myriad of holy places, galleries, and workshops, each using a look into Bali's imaginative and historic heritage.


Central to Ubud's social allure is the Ubud Palace, a significant landmark that stands as a testimony to the region's royal heritage. The palace frequently holds traditional dance efficiencies, providing a genuine understanding right into Balinese storytelling via dancing and songs. The streets of Ubud are lined with galleries showcasing works of both distinguished Balinese musicians and emerging abilities, mirroring the island's dynamic art scene.

Breathtaking Rice Terraces and Landscapes



Structure on the immersive farming experiences, visitors are drawn to the fascinating scenic rice balconies and landscapes that specify Ubud's countryside. The subak watering system, a UNESCO-recognized cultural heritage, showcases a ancient and sustainable method of water administration that continues to sustain neighborhood farming.


As visitors pass through the winding courses via the terraces, they are consulted with breathtaking views that stretch across verdant fields, stressed by persuading coconut hands and the distant shape of Mount Agung. The landscape offers a serene background that welcomes consideration and appreciation of nature's charm (Agrotourism in Ubud). For those interested in photography, the ever-changing light and darkness cast by the daybreak or sundown provide many opportunities for recording spectacular images


Past the balconies, Ubud's rolling hills and lavish vegetation produce a diverse tapestry that beckons exploration. Treking routes meander via these landscapes, permitting site visitors to attach with the land and experience the relaxing rhythm of rural life.

Involving With Regional Artisans



Many visitors locate themselves mesmerized by the complex craftsmanship of Ubud's regional craftsmens, whose work mirrors the area's abundant cultural heritage. These craftsmens, typically masters of their craft, add dramatically to Ubud's dynamic cultural landscape. From conventional batik textiles to meticulously carved wooden artefacts, each piece narrates interwoven with generations of knowledge and custom.


Engaging with these artisans supplies a special possibility to dive much deeper right into Balinese society. Many workshops provide hands-on experiences, where tourists can discover techniques given via centuries. These interactive sessions not only foster gratitude for the artisans' skills but likewise supply a purposeful link to the area's background and customs.




Site visitors can explore craftsmen towns such as Mas, renowned for its fine timber carvings, or Celuk, famous for splendid silver jewelry. Below, one can witness the devotion and precision called for to produce each work of art. Acquiring directly from these artisans makes sure that the earnings support local areas and sustain typical techniques.
